Question
1. We will model each cell as a parallel platecapacitor with each plate 0.1 mm on a side and the platesseparated by 0.1 mm. The dielectric constant for the cellmembrane is 9.0. Calculate the magnitude of the charge on eachplate to achieve a voltage of 0.15 V. Calculate the magnitudeof the electric field in the cell.
2. Assume that the charge calculated in part 2 isdischarged during a time of 1 ms. Calculate the current(this will actually be the average current). Determine howmany “strings” of capacitors would be needed to givethe typical eel current of 1 A.
